    3. Google Earth Satellite maps of the world Accessed through your web browser Must download an application program and install on local computer Available for Windows only Must have Internet active - Broadband recommended Base level is free

    4. Google Earth Interactive Allows you to find locations Zoom in and out Tilt to get different perspectives Rotate around a location e.g. Uluru Add placemarkers Edit placemarkers icons and more Save locations visited

WebQuests Were first developed by Bernie Dodge and Tom March A WebQuest is an inquiry-oriented activity in which some or all of the information that learners interact with comes from resources on the internet (Dodge) An achievable task and a list of selected web sites are provided Should involve group work May involve role play e.g. scientific occupations Should develop the top levels of Blooms Taxonomy such as synthesis

    7. Virtual Field Trips Virtual Field trip Visit places that are too far, too expensive, too dangerous, too time consuming, no longer available

EarthQuests First developed by John Demmers and Gerard Dummer http://www.webkwestie.nl/earthquest/ Seven Wonders of the World Visit the seven wonders of the ancient world via Google Earth Complete a matrix about the seven wonders Visit other wonders from lists provided and select seven of interest to you Complete a virtual field trip to your selected wonders to share with the class
